What Is Hockey Arena Rubber Flooring?
Hockey arena rubber flooring is a durable, resilient surface engineered for high-performance sports environments. Unlike traditional flooring materials, rubber is designed to handle skates, moisture, temperature changes, and heavy equipment without compromising safety or longevity.
It’s commonly used throughout:
- Hockey rinks and bench areas
- Locker rooms and change areas
- Hallways and spectator walkways
- Training and warm-up zones
- Equipment rooms and maintenance areas
Benefits of Hockey Arena Rubber Flooring Across All Zones
Superior Moisture Resistance
Hockey arenas are high-moisture environments due to ice resurfacing, melting snow, and wet equipment. Rubber flooring is non-porous, helping prevent water absorption, warping, and mold growth. This makes hockey arena rubber flooring especially effective in locker rooms, entrances, and high-traffic transition areas.
Enhanced Safety and Slip Resistance
Safety is critical in every part of a hockey facility. Rubber flooring provides excellent traction, even when wet, reducing the risk of slips and falls for players, staff, and spectators. Its shock-absorbing properties also help reduce fatigue and strain on joints during long practices and game days.
Built to Withstand Heavy Impact
From dropped hockey bags and weights to rolling equipment carts, hockey arenas demand flooring that can handle repeated impact. Rubber flooring is designed to absorb shock and resist cracking or denting, making it ideal for both player zones and behind-the-scenes operational areas.
Noise and Vibration Control
Hockey arenas are busy, high-energy environments. Rubber flooring naturally absorbs sound and vibration, helping reduce noise from foot traffic, equipment movement, and training activities—especially in locker rooms, corridors, and fitness areas.
Easy Maintenance for Busy Facilities
Time-efficient maintenance is a major advantage of hockey arena rubber flooring. Routine sweeping and damp mopping are typically all that’s required. The durable surface resists stains, scuffs, and wear, helping arenas maintain a clean, professional appearance with minimal effort.
Why Rubber Flooring Works for Every Hockey Arena Zone
Unlike single-purpose flooring options, rubber adapts seamlessly across multiple areas of an arena. Using one cohesive flooring solution throughout your facility creates:
- Consistent performance and safety standards
- A uniform, professional appearance
- Simplified maintenance and repairs
- Long-term cost efficiency
Rubber flooring tiles also allow for modular installation, making it easier to replace damaged sections without disrupting the entire space.
